RESPONSIBILITIES  

Lead technology strategy 

  • Develop and maintain the multi-year technology roadmap spanning infrastructure, security, and IT operations, maintaining alignment with the business strategy and needs. 
  • Set and manage the annual technology budget across IT and security, balancing build, buy, and partner decisions. 
  • Translate technical strategy for executive and non-technical stakeholders, communicating security and IT direction in clear, accessible terms, and using data to influence decisions toward the best outcome for the business. 
  • Own strategic vendor and partner relationships across cloud, security, and clinical-systems providers, negotiating commercial and technical terms. This includes the electronic health record deployment and maintenance. 

Own enterprise infrastructure, security, and compliance

  • Own overall IT infrastructure and software systems - including SaaS platforms, identity, collaboration tooling, and data flows between them. 
  • Lead the enterprise security program end-to-end. Accountable for policy, controls, risk posture, and incident response, with authority to set direction and enforce standards. 
  • Own HIPAA and PCI compliance across the technology stack. Accountable for continuous compliance, audit readiness, and timely remediation of any gaps. 
  • Set and enforce enterprise policy including disaster recovery, backup and retention, and acceptable AI use. 
  • Own system lifecycle planning driving platform modernization, legacy sunset, and continuous improvement of enterprise knowledge management. 
  • Establish the AI safety, governance, and responsible-use posture spanning data handling, model access, evaluation gates, and approval pathways, with accountability mechanisms that hold teams to the standard. 
  • Partner with product & engineering to review, secure, and operate the internal-facing systems and tools they build, holding them to consistent standards for access control, reliability, and supportability. 

Scale clinic and corporate IT operations

  • Own the technical buildout of new and acquired clinics. Accountable for network, endpoint, security, and clinical-system readiness from evaluation through go-live. 
  • Own IT lifecycle management for corporate and clinic hardware and software including procurement strategy, deployment, refresh, and decommissioning across the fleet. 
  • Lead the central and market IT operations team. Ensure responsive, high-quality support to clinicians, care teams, and central staff. 
  • Define, track, and manage to operational metrics for IT and AI services including availability, response times, adoption, and cost, driving measurable improvement against clear targets.

What you need to know about the Chicago Tech Scene

With vibrant neighborhoods, great food and more affordable housing than either coast, Chicago might be the most liveable major tech hub. It is the birthplace of modern commodities and futures trading, a national hub for logistics and commerce, and home to the American Medical Association and the American Bar Association. This diverse blend of industry influences has helped Chicago emerge as a major player in verticals like fintech, biotechnology, legal tech, e-commerce and logistics technology. It’s also a major hiring center for tech companies on both coasts.

Key Facts About Chicago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 245,800; 5.2%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: McDonald’s, John Deere, Boeing, Morningstar
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, biotechnology, fintech, software, logistics technology
  • Funding Landscape: $2.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Pritzker Group Venture Capital, Arch Venture Partners, MATH Venture Partners, Jump Capital, Hyde Park Venture Partners
  • Research Centers and Universities: Northwestern University, University of Chicago, University of Illinois Urbana-Champaign, Illinois Institute of Technology, Argonne National Laboratory, Fermi National Accelerator Laboratory
